[S'hhtrkith's Instruments]
Meticulously placed with care upon the cushioned shelves circling the walls of this small sandstone shop are a variety of musical instruments. The tenaciousness of S'hhtrkith's gentle and tender hand in the care of his goods shows that he is a true believer in the bardic spirit. You also see a small table with some stuff on it, some shelves with some stuff on it, and a yellow door.
On some shelves
You see a black ironwood tapani inlaid with ivory knotwork chains, a stained mahogany darje inlaid with abalone and pearl suns, a polished birch sarangi patterned with delicate ebony staining, a golden oak yarghul fitted with lapis and ivory bands, a polished mahogany sarangi patterned with delicate ivory inlay and an oiled golden oak tapani fitted with brass knotwork filigree.
On a table
You see a set of instrument strings, a sign and a dark mahogany bow.
